Reference Number MS FRAG/LAT/37
TitleMissal [Fragment]
Date14th Century?
DescriptionLeaf from a liturgical text, probably a missal, parchment. Main body text in a single column in black ink with red rubrics, alternating red and blue capitals and red highlights. The text is for the Wednesday and Thursday in the 1st week of Advent. On the recto there is a lesson from Isaiah 2:4-11 and two antiphons, "Erumpant montes iucunditatem" and "De syon exibit lex et verbum". The word 'domini' has been inserted at line 8. On the verso there is a lesson from Isaiah 2:11-22 and John 1:27, with the antiphons "Veniet fortior me post me" and "Expectato dominum salvatorem". The word 'me' has been inserted at line 21. The next word of the following page, "meum", has been noted in the bottom right corner of the verso. The insertions were probably made by the original scribe.
There are two annotations on the verso in a later hand, indicating the texts from Isaiah 2 and John 1
Extent1 leaf
AdminHistoryThis leaf is in good condition and does not appear to have been used as a binding fragment.
